Happy Nails and Spa

22307 El Paseo, Ste Arancho, Rancho Santa Margarita, CA 92688
Happy Nails and Spa Happy Nails and Spa is one of the popular Nail Salon located in 22307 El Paseo, Ste Arancho ,Rancho Santa Margarita listed under Day Spa in Rancho Santa Margarita , Nail Salon in Rancho Santa Margarita ,

Contact Details & Working Hours

Map of Happy Nails and Spa